node安装和配置、版本更换

目录

一、安装

1、安装指南

2、查看验证

2.1 指令

2.2 环境变量

二、配置(可改可不改)

1、 改变原有的环境变量

下载全局包的存放路径

添加系统环境变量

安装express

在命令行输入node进入编辑模式,执行:require('express')

三、安装cnpm

1、安装cnpm,输入以下命令

四、node版本更换

 1、下载nvm

2、更换node版本


一、安装

1、安装指南

官网(Node.js — Run JavaScript Everywhere)下载node

傻瓜式安装,下一步……安装完成。

2、查看验证

2.1 指令

node -v

npm -v

2.2 环境变量

二、配置(可改可不改)

1、 改变原有的环境变量

下载全局包的存放路径

默认情况下,我们在执行npm install -g XXXX下载全局包时,这个包的默认存放路径位

C:\Users\用户名\AppData\Roaming\npm\node_modules下,可以通过CMD指令 npm root -g 查看

但是有时候我们不想让全局包放在这里,我们可以自定义存放目录,在

CMD窗口执行以下两条命令修改默认路径:

npm config set prefix "D:\Program Files\nodejs\node_global"

npm config set cache "D:\Program Files\nodejs\node_cache"

以上操作表示,修改全局包下载目录为C:\node\node_global,缓存目录为C:\node\node_cache并会自动创建node_global目录,而node_cache目录是缓存目录,会在你下载全局包时自动创建。

添加系统环境变量

 NODE_PATH

D:\Program Files\nodejs\node_global\node_modules
安装express

npm install express -g

在命令行输入node进入编辑模式,执行:require('express')

如果失败,查看NODE_PATH 是否正确

注意:如果未改变环境变量,NNODE_PATH 的路径就是C:\Users\38905\AppData\Roaming\npm\node_modules 安装的express也在此目录下

三、安装cnpm

1、安装cnpm,输入以下命令

npm install -g cnpm -registry=https://registry.npm.taobao.org

上述是以前的不能用了,想起来之前写过此文便来更改:  https://registry.npmmirror.com

npm install -g cnpm -registry=https://registry.npmmirror.com

在安装依赖时由于网络问题无法从默认的源(registry)下载所需的包,导致安装失败

在安装依赖时明明网络没有问题还会显示因网络问题无法从默认的源下载所需要的依赖包,而导致安装失败,可根据以下步骤更换新的源

// 1. 清空缓存 npm cache clean --force

// 2. 切换新源npm install -g cnpm -registry=https://registry.npmmirror.com

查看是否安装完成

查看版本 cnpm -v

四、node版本更换

 1、下载nvm

nvm下载地址:https://github.com/dockur/windows/releases
windows版nvm下载地址:https://nvm.uihtm.com/nvm-1.1.10-setup.zip

1、卸载电脑上的node,然后双击windows版的nvm安装


滑动到底部,点击 nvm-setup.exe 下载安装文件。

2、选择nvm安装位置(文件路径不能有中文和空格)

3、选择nodejs存放位置

下一步,点击安装即可。

 window + R

进入 cmd,输入 nvm 指令查看版本。安装成功则如下显示


 

2、更换node版本

下载好所需要的所有版本,然后输入你要使用的版本

例如

nvm use 18

输入    node -v       检查node版本

码字不易,各位大佬点点赞呗。 

### 如何下载并切换不同版本Node.js 为了在同一台机器上管理多个Node.js版本,推荐使用NVM(Node Version Manager)。以下是具体操作方法: #### 安装NVM 对于Windows用户来说,可以从[nvm-windows](https://github.com/coreybutler/nvm-windows/releases)[^4]获取适合系统的安装包。完成下载后按照提示执行安装程序。 #### 查看可用版本列表 一旦成功安装了nvm,在命令行界面输入`nvm list available`可以查看当前能够安装的所有Node.js版本号。也可以访问官方发布的[历史版本页面](https://nodejs.org/en/download/releases/)查找特定版本的信息。 #### 安装所需版本 决定好要使用的Node.js版本之后,可以通过如下指令进行安装: ```bash nvm install <version> ``` 例如想要安装v20.11.1,则应键入`nvm install 20.11.1`。 #### 列出已安装版本 如果已经安装过某些版本,那么随时都可以通过以下命令来列出它们: ```bash nvm list ``` 此命令会显示本地计算机上的所有已知Node.js版本及其状态(默认/未设置为默认)。 #### 设置默认版本 为了让系统始终启动某个特定版本Node.js环境,可以用这条语句将其设为全局默认版: ```bash nvm use <version> --default ``` 比如希望把v16.x系列作为日常工作的首选项之一的话就应当这样写:`nvm use 16 --default`。 #### 即刻生效的新版本选择 当需要立即改变正在运行的应用所基于的那个Node.js解释器时,只需简单地发出这样的请求即可快速实现转换目的: ```bash nvm use <version> ``` 假设现在正处理着一个依赖于较早时期发行版本(v14.21.3)的老项目文件夹内作业,此时便可以直接敲下`nvm use 14.21.3`让更改即时发生作用。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值